 Create a whole set of lenses on a different aspect of the same product and link them all together.
 
 For instance, let's say that you are wanting to build a lens on freestyle snowboarding stuff and you do a search for keywords, you will discover that there are a variety of keyword phrases you can use, such as:
 
 snowboarding freestyle
 freestyle snowboarding
 beginner freestyle tips
 learning to freestyle
 best freestyle techniques
 
 I would build a lens for each phrase and then use the Featured Lenses module to link them all together....
